Kaihan Krippendorff is a principal at thoughtLEADERS. He began his career with McKinsey & Company before founding the growth strategy and innovation consulting firm Outthinker. His growth strategies and innovations have generated over $2.5B in revenue for many of the world’s most recognizable companies. A best-selling author of five books, including Outthink the Competition and Driving Innovation from Within: A Guide for Internal Entrepreneurs, Kaihan also founded the Outthinker Strategy Network – a community comprised of strategy executives from the world’s top Fortune 500 and private companies. Kaihan teaches at business schools throughout the US and internationally. He holds degrees from the University of Pennsylvania School of Engineering, Wharton, Columbia, and London Business Schools and a doctorate in strategy.

This course covers the IDEAS framework:

  • Imagine: Explore your ideal goals to concretely identify future goals
  • Dissect: Assess the full breadth of strategic options and decide where to focus
  • Expand: Brainstorm multiple potential solutions to your strategic challenges
  • Analyze: Explore seemingly crazy ideas, ultimately reaching clarity on a set of innovative ideas for the proposed strategy
  • Sell: Turn ideas into recommendations to get others excited about implementing the strategy
